WONDERLIC SCHOLASTIC LEVEL ACHIEVEMENT TEST

    The Wonderlic Assessment is an online, timed scholastic skills exam that helps us determine whether an applicant has the minimum math and reading skills necessary to succeed in a programs.

    The exam contains basic English language and math questions.

    Applicants for Medical Assisting and Phlebotomy are required to take and pass the Wonderlic.

OFFICIAL TRANSCRIPTS

    An official transcript is a complete representation of a student’s academic record prepared by the school with the school’s official seal delivered directly to KPSAHS either via mail or electronically. (Transcripts delivered to the school by the student are not “official”.)

    KPSAHS accepts official transcripts by U.S. Mail or electronically. Instructions for submitting your official transcripts can be found at KPSAHS.edu/apply-now under “Official Transcripts.”

    Foreign transcripts must be evaluated by a member of NACES. Instructions for submitting your official foreign transcripts can be found at KPSAHS.edu/apply-now under “Official Transcripts.”

CPR COURSE REQUIREMENT

    Certain KPSAHS programs require students to have a valid American Heart Association (AHA) Basic Life Support (BLS) for Healthcare Providers certification.

    Check www.heart.org for training opportunities and course descriptions or visit https://kpsahs.edu/cpr for information on CPR classes.

    No. All CPR cards must be issued by the American Heart Association.

PROGRAM STARTS – APPLICATION CYCLES

    All bachelor’s degree programs, and the master’s degree program have one start per year. Medical Assisting has an evening start in the spring quarter and a day start in the fall quarter. Phlebotomy has four starts per year (one each quarter). Application period information can be found under Programs and Applications on the Apply Now page.

FINANCE - TUITION, FEES, PAYMENTS & MORE

    KPSAHS does not offer institutional student financial aid nor does KPSAHS participate in either the federal (Title IV) or state financial aid programs.

    KPSAHS is not a Title IV school which means that we do not participate in the federal financial aid programs. Students are encouraged to find alternative sources for tuition and fee assistance.

    Yes, KPSAHS offers one payment plan. The payment plan requires the student to pay tuition and fees each quarter.
